Background technology
Tracheotomy and tracheostomy tube are one of the first aid means and apparatus that critical is conventional, can keep the respiratory passage unblocked of patient, improve the dyspnea because many reasons causes, and correct the anaerobic condition etc. of patient.After tracheostomy tube, often need in tracheostomy tube, place oxygen channel and/or humidifying pipeline, carry out breathing the humidifying with air flue in order to assisting patients.But, now widely used tracheostomy tube is when inputting oxygen or humidifying liquid for patient, mostly that oxygen channel or humidifying pipeline are inserted in tracheostomy tube from the upper end interface of tracheostomy tube, oxygen channel or humidifying pipeline to be fastened on tracheostomy tube on the outer wall of end interface or other exsertion part of intubate, to ensure the sustainable supply of oxygen, humidification fluid and to prevent respiratory tract from blocking because sputum is dry with medical proof fabric more afterwards.Due to medical proof fabric fixation, when carrying out living nursing and needing movement pipeline, oxygen channel or humidifying pipeline can not random flexible rotatings, easily cause pipeline distortion, discounting, affect the treatment of patient.In addition, each all need medical proof fabric to tear when changing oxygen channel or humidifying pipeline, once tracheostomy tube frenulum loosens, very easily make tracheostomy tube that twisting occurs to stimulate patient to cause the even de-pipe of cough tearing in adhesive plaster process.This way had both made patient feel uncomfortable, made troubles to again life and medical treatment and nursing, can threaten patient vitals's safety time serious.

Very flexible during Clinical practice, when needing to carry out oxygen uptake and/or air flue humidification to patient, as long as oxygen channel or humidifying pipeline are connected on respectively the spigot joint or humidifying pipeline of oxygen channel spigot joint on, oxygen uptake or air flue humidification can be carried out to patient.Because connection tube can do the rotation of 360 degree around tracheostomy tube, spigot joint and the spigot joint rotation also can doing 360 degree around tracheostomy tube of humidifying pipeline of oxygen channel, therefore oxygen channel and/or can the various angle of flexible rotating between humidifying pipeline and tracheostomy tube, by the impact of conditions such as patient position, surrounding and equipment ornaments orientation etc., all can be very flexible provide oxygen and humidifying liquid for patient.Simultaneously, because oxygen intake pipe and humidifying liquid feed tube are stretched and respectively near inwall under the inwall of connection tube and intubate body, therefore, can when not interrupting oxygen uptake and air flue humidification, other nursing for treating such as suction sputum are carried out to patient simultaneously, brings any risk can not to patient and clinical manipulation.
